Understanding SIP Investment
A SIP is a systematic way of investing a fixed amount in mutual funds at regular intervals, typically monthly. It allows investors to accumulate wealth gradually over time by taking advantage of the power of compounding and rupee cost averaging.
Getting Started with SIP Investment
Step 1: Define Financial Goals
Identify your financial goals, such as buying a house, funding education, or building a retirement corpus. Knowing your goals will help you determine the investment horizon and the amount you need to invest.
Step 2: Choose the Right Mutual Fund
Research and select mutual funds that align with your risk tolerance, investment horizon, and financial goals. Mutual funds are categorized into equity, debt, and hybrid funds, catering to different risk profiles.
Step 3: Select Investment Amount
Determine the amount you're comfortable investing monthly. SIPs allow you to start with as little as Rs. 500, making it accessible for investors with various budget sizes.
Step 4: Set Up SIP
Open a mutual fund account with a reputed Asset Management Company (AMC) and choose the SIP option. You can automate your investments by providing instructions for automatic deductions from your bank account on a specific date.
Benefits of SIP Investment
1. Rupee Cost Averaging: SIP helps you buy more units when prices are low and fewer units when prices are high. Over time, this strategy averages out your investment costs.
2. Disciplined Approach: SIP enforces regular investing, preventing emotional decisions influenced by market volatility.
3. Convenience: SIPs are easy to set up, manage, and track through online platforms or mobile apps.
4. Power of Compounding: Starting early and consistently investing can harness the power of compounding, leading to significant wealth accumulation over time.
5. Diversification: SIPs provide exposure to a diversified portfolio of assets, reducing risk compared to investing in a single asset.
Tips for Successful SIP Investment
1. Stay Committed: Stick to your SIP schedule regardless of market fluctuations. Avoid timing the market; consistency is key.
2. Increase with Income Growth: As your income grows, consider increasing your SIP amount to maximize your investments.
3. Monitor Fund Performance: Regularly review the performance of your mutual funds and make adjustments if necessary.
4. Rebalance Portfolio: Over time, your asset allocation might change. Rebalance your portfolio to maintain the desired risk level.
5. Long-Term Perspective: SIPs work best when you have a long investment horizon. Stay invested for the long term to reap the full benefits.
